Now, more than ever, creative expression, writing and the arts are
being used in medical settings to process experiences of illness
and trauma. Research led by Dr. James Pennebaker has shown that the
use of writing has physiological benefits to health and can aide in
healing from a physical or emotional trauma.
This two-day conference brings together a number of powerhouse
leaders in the field of writing for health and healing. Breakout
sessions include writing and healing in wartime, writing and
compassion fatigue, and writing in integrative medicine, in
addition to topics in journaling, memoir, psychological journaling,
student writings, and more.
